Aker Solutions has been awarded a contract for a complete subsea deepwater marine drilling riser system with buoyancy package and associated equipment from offshore drilling company Atwood Oceanics. Contract value is approximately USD 35 million.

Technip has been awarded by StatoilHydro an engineering, procurement, construction and installation (EPCI) contract for the Hywind project substructure wind turbine which will be located offshore Karmøy, Norway, at a water depth of 200-220 meters. Full text

Acergy S.A. announced today the award of a contract valued at approximately $50 million for the fabrication, assembly and testing of eight manifolds and support structures, eight suction piles, twenty-three well jumpers and other subsea structures for the Usan Oilfield. Full text

VetcoGray, a GE Oil & Gas business, has received an award for a frame agreement covering a period of five (5) years to supply subsea equipment and support services for the Gorgon Project. The Gorgon Project includes the subsea development of the Greater Gorgon natural gas fields. Full text

Roxar ASA ("ROX") , a leading technology company, today received an LOI for subsea multiphase meters to a major North-American subsea project. The contract value is over NOK 40 million. Delivery will be in the end of 2008 until Q2 in 2009. Full text

A contract worth NOK 74 million covering automated handling equipment has been awarded to ODIM's business segment for Subsea & Deepwater Installation by Norway's Havila Ships AS. ODIM is to supply an active heave compensated crane with a lifting capacity of 150 tonnes. Full text

Petroleum Geo-Services ASA ('PGS' or the 'Company') has been awarded by Petroleo Brasileiro S.A. a contract to undertake the largest High Density 4D (HD4D) marine seismic survey campaign ever in the industry, based on a tendered contract value of USD 251 million. Full text
